Clare Torry (born 29 November 1947) is a British singer best known for performing the wordless vocals on the song "The Great Gig in the Sky" by the group Pink Floyd on their 1973 album The Dark Side of the Moon. Clare Torry is a British singer, well known for writing and performing the wordless vocals on the song "The Great Gig in the Sky" by the group Pink Floyd on their 1973 album The Dark Side of the Moon.She also covered the Dolly Parton single "Love Is Like a Butterfly" for the opening titles of the BBC TV series Butterflies, which ran for four series between 1978 and 1983. Clare Torry, an unknown songwriter and session singer of the time, did the vocals for "The Great Gig" after she had been invited by producer Alan Parsons to Abbey Road Studios in order to improvise over an eerie piano melody written by Richard Wright, Pink Floyd's keyboard player. Featuring Torry netted the band a timeless performance the song is pea soup without her but at the end of the night, she was paid just 30, and that much only because it was double time on a Sunday, as shed later tell John Harris, author of The Dark Side of the Moon: The Making of the Pink Floyd Masterpiece. Great Gig In the Sky began as chord progression composed by Pink Floyd keyboard player Rick Wright, which the band referred to as The Mortality Sequence or The Religion Song. In the March 1998 issue of Mojo magazine, Wright spoke of his own mortality anxiety, expressed most acutely through his flight phobia.
